May Weather in Little Baguio, Philippines

Last updated: August 27, 2025

In Little Baguio, Philippines, the average temperature in May hovers around 26°C (78°F). Visitors can expect a comfortable climate with minimum temperatures dipping to 20°C (67°F) and occasional peaks reaching 34°C (93°F). However, be prepared for some rain, as precipitation during this month averages 251 mm (9.9 in) spread over 28 days, coupled with a high average humidity of 83%.

How May Weather in Little Baguio Compares to Other Months

Weather in Little Baguio varies notably across the year, with each month offering distinct climate conditions. This page compares May’s weather to other months in Little Baguio, focusing on differences in temperature, rainfall, humidity, and UV levels.

This table compares monthly weather conditions in Little Baguio, showing how May’s temperature, precipitation, humidity, and UV index levels differ from those of other months.
 TemperaturePrecipitationHumidityUV
January Weather24°C (75°F)232 mm (9.1 inches)90%extreme
February Weather24°C (75°F)162 mm (6.4 inches)92%extreme
March Weather24°C (76°F)127 mm (5.0 inches)90%extreme
April Weather25°C (78°F)149 mm (5.9 inches)87%extreme
May Weather26°C (78°F)251 mm (9.9 inches)83%extreme
June Weather25°C (78°F)283 mm (11.2 inches)83%extreme
July Weather25°C (77°F)299 mm (11.8 inches)82%extreme
August Weather25°C (77°F)230 mm (9.1 inches)83%extreme
September Weather25°C (77°F)249 mm (9.8 inches)85%extreme
October Weather25°C (77°F)306 mm (12.0 inches)82%extreme
November Weather25°C (76°F)209 mm (8.2 inches)83%extreme
December Weather24°C (76°F)211 mm (8.3 inches)87%extreme
